Why is it called Beaver Moon 2021?

According to The Old Farmer’s Almanac, which lists monthly full moon names from Native American, Colonial American and European folklore, the Beaver Moon’s name refers to the time of the year in which beavers take shelter in their lodges to prepare for winter, and also the time in which beaver fur traps would be set up …

What is the Beaver Moon good for?

This was also the time Native American tribes and later European settlers set beaver traps to ensure a supply of warm furs for winter. … Because November also signals the time when bitter hard frost’s become more frequent, this month’s moon is also sometimes called the Frost Moon.
